Grace Moloney’s penalty-saving heroics have earned Reading FC Women another away day in the Vitality Women’s FA Cup.

The Fifth Round draw has pitted the Royals against their FA WSL rivals Tottenham Hotspur as they look to make it through to the Quarter Finals – the third time they will have faced Spurs this season with a further FA WSL tie to come.

Moloney offered a timely reminder of her abilities on Sunday, saving three penalties in the shootout after Sanne Troelsgaard had given Reading an early lead and captain Emma Mukandi offered a timely equaliser in extra time.
